Sparrow Park is a small, peaceful green space nestled on the edge of Headingley, Leeds, near Cardigan Road. Rediscovered and revitalized since 2012, this triangular park offers a quiet retreat from the bustling city with benches, bird boxes, and seasonal volunteer gardening. Its history traces back to the 19th century as part of the former Marshall Botanical Gardens estate, now maintained by a dedicated community group.

Bus
Take local bus services running along Cardigan Road, such as routes 1 or 6, which stop within a 5-10 minute walk of Sparrow Park. Buses run frequently during the day with fares around £2.50 for a single adult ticket.
Car
Drive to Sparrow Park using nearby residential streets like Spring Road or Chapel Lane for free on-street parking. Note that parking availability may vary during peak hours and weekends.
Walking
From Headingley town center, walk approximately 15-20 minutes along well-paved urban streets to reach Sparrow Park. The route is mostly flat but includes some busy road crossings.
